Daniel Farke’s Leeds United ran out 3-0 winners over Michael Skubala’s Lincoln City in a behind-closed-doors friendly on Tuesday, with Farke calling up six youngsters to his side.

Pre-season is well underway at Thorp Arch and The Whites are set to jet off to Germany this weekend, after facing Harrogate Town on Friday before returning to face Valencia at Elland Road on August 3.

But Tuesday saw Leeds’ senior side, U21 team and U18’s in action. The second string and the 18’s went north of the border to Rangers training base Auchenhowie and secured 1-0 and 3-0 wins in Glasgow.

The first team meanwhile, were in action against Skubala on Tuesday at Thorp Arch. Skubala of course, was in charge for three games at Elland Road during 2022-23 which included a 2-2 draw at Old Trafford.

Leeds run out 3-0 winners against Skubala’s Lincoln City

Skubala has impressed at League One side Lincoln after taking over in November 2023. A difficult start was followed by an excellent run of form towards the end of the season, Skubala winning 14 of 31 games.

He took his side back to his old club on Tuesday and watched Farke’s men run out 3-0 winners, as Farke included six youngsters in his side. The Yorkshire Evening Post say one of those six even scored a goal.

Charlie Crew is highly rated at Leeds and was on the bench many times last season. Even earning his first Wales cap, Crew is expected to have an impact in the senior side next season and he scored on Tuesday.

The six youngsters called up by Daniel Farke in win over Lincoln

Crew was one of six youngsters yet to make a senior debut for Leeds that were include by Farke. James Debayo has been included in senior training this summer and he was involved in the 3-0 win over Lincoln.

Sam Chambers, too. Joe Snowdon and Luca Thomas were regulars for the U21’s last season and they were also included in Tuesday’s squad, while Archie Gray’s younger brother Harry also got the call-up.

Still only 15, he is rated incredibly highly at Leeds and the teenager also featured for Farke’s men at Thorp Arch as Leeds got their pre-season campaign off to a flyer with a solid 3-0 win ahead of Friday’s opener.
